Instructions

Start Prep
1

• Adjust rack to top position (top and middle positions for 4 servings) and preheat oven to 425 degrees. Wash and dry produce. • Place 4 TBSP plain butter (8 TBSP for 4) in a small microwave-safe bowl; bring to room temperature. • Cut potatoes into ½-inch-thick wedges. Trim, peel, and cut carrots on a diagonal into ½-inch-thick pieces.

Trim green beans if necessary or cut broccoli into bite-size pieces if necessary. (Save potatoes for another use.)

Roast Veggies
2

• In a large bowl, toss potatoes with a drizzle of oil, Fry Seasoning, salt, and pepper; transfer to one side of a baking sheet. Toss carrots on empty side of sheet with a drizzle of oil, salt, and pepper. (For 4 servings, spread potatoes across entire sheet; toss carrots on a separate sheet.) • Roast on top rack until tender and browned, 20-25 minutes. (For 4, roast potatoes on top rack and carrots on middle rack.)

Swap in green beans for potatoes; toss as instructed. Roast carrots (without green beans) for 8 minutes. Remove sheet from oven and carefully add green beans to empty side. Roast 12-15 minutes more.

Swap in broccoli for potatoes; toss as instructed. Roast carrots (without broccoli) for 5 minutes. Remove sheet from oven and carefully add broccoli to empty side. Roast 15-20 minutes more.

Make Garlic Herb Butter
3

• Peel and mince garlic. • Heat a drizzle of oil in a large pan over medium-high heat. Add garlic and thyme; cook, stirring, until fragrant, 1-2 minutes. Turn off heat; carefully transfer to bowl with plain butter. Wipe out pan; let cool slightly. • Mash butter mixture with a fork. (TIP: If butter is not yet softened, microwave for 10 seconds.) Stir in Worcestershire sauce and a pinch of pepper until combined.

Cook Steak
4

• Pat steak* dry with paper towels and season with salt and pepper. Heat a drizzle of oil in pan used for garlic over medium-high heat. Add steak and cook to desired doneness, 3-6 minutes per side. • In the last minute of cooking, add 1 TBSP garlic herb butter (2 TBSP for 4 servings) to pan; let melt and spoon over steak until coated. • Transfer steak to a cutting board to rest.

Glaze Peas & Carrots
5

• Once veggies are done roasting, melt 1 TBSP plain butter (2 TBSP for 4 servings) in a small pot over medium-high heat. • Add peas and cook, stirring occasionally, until warmed through, 1 minute. Remove from heat; stir in roasted carrots and honey until coated. Season with salt and pepper to taste.

Finish & Serve
6

• Thinly slice steak against the grain. • Divide steak, glazed peas and carrots, and potato wedges between plates. Top steak with as much remaining garlic herb butter as you like and serve. TIP: Store any leftover garlic herb butter in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 5 days.

Steak is fully cooked when internal temperature reaches 145°.
